    WoW focuses on nine fairly versatile character classes across the Alliance and Horde sides. There’s an archetype for any play-style. The Hunter can tame all sorts of beasts, then name, feed and train them. The Mage teleports, blasts offensive spells and helps to manage large crowds with his polymorph spell. Read more

  • Manufacturer's Description

Blizzard’s blockbuster persistent world RPG receives the "Battle Chest" treatment three years after its debut. In addition to the original World of WarCraft, players will receive its first expansion pack, The Burning Crusade, as well as two BradyGames strategy guides covering maps, items, classes, zones, monsters, and quests found in both titles.
